The official mascots of the Beijing 2022 Olympics and Paralympic Winter Games are Bing Dwen Dwen and Shuey Rhon Rhon.
Bing Dwen Dwen is a giant panda with a suit of ice, a heart of gold and a love of winter sports. In Mandarin, the word 'Bing' has several meanings, including ice, and also symbolizes purity and strength. 'Dwen Dwen' means robust and lively and also represents children.
Shuey Rhon Rhon is an anthropomorphic Chinese lantern. Lanterns represent harvest, celebration, warmth and light. The snow on the face represents the meaning of 'a fall of seasonable snow gives promise of a fruitful year'.
